ACCOMMODATIONS
A Diamond/Sea-Glaze door opens to the salon. The sitting area is aft,
the galley forward to port and the main-deck head, hanging locker and desk are
opposite the galley. Headroom is 6'6" in the salon and 6'4" throughout the
rest of the boat. Moving forward, a couple of steps lead to the pilothouse.
The helm is just left of center, while a stairway to the master stateroom is
to the right. There are hinged Dutch-type doors on each side of the
pilothouse. A settee provides a comfortable sight-seeing perch for guests.
Navigation equipment is centered at the helm. The Pacific Trawler 40-S has an
unusual, open style pilothouse, the result of a re-design by Lynn Senour, a
Seattle Naval Architect. The helmsman can see into galley and salon, and has a
good view of the stern-- a God send when doing backing maneuvers. A hatch in
the pilothouse provides superb access to the engine room. There is no
generator on Caroline II, which leaves abundant storage for gear and supplies.
Pilothouse doors lead to the side and foredecks. The starboard side deck goes
up four steps to the boat deck and flybridge. The upper deck is bordered with
a stainless steel railing. And it is is expansive and perfect for whale
watching or kayak storage. Down three steps and forward from the pilothouse is
the master stateroom. A large vee-berth featuring large-hinged Handcraft
mattress, oversize cedar-lined hanging locker, (all cabinets throughout are
cedar lined!) and ensuite head complete this very efficient and relaxing
space. The entire boat is decorated throughout with rich, warm earth colors.
Paprika, browns and grays provide a very homey feel throughout. Rugged, high
qaulity fabrics used throughout salon, pilothouse, and forward stateroom.
Custom Hunter Dougles Duet shades and custom window treatments throughout.
